A new licensing arrangement with CBS adds these classic shows to the lineup as well as some newer ones. "More and more, people want to be able to access our programming on a wide variety of platforms," says CBS President of Distribution Scott Koondel in regards to the newest licensing deal between Netflix and CBS.

The licensing arrangement brings a whole range of new content to the streaming service, including newer shows like 'Medium' and the summer hit 'Flashpoint.'  There's plenty of older content too, like 'Cheers,' 'Frasier,' and episodes from every generation of 'Star Trek.' You'll be able to catch the new CBS shows starting in early April. PATRICIA ARQUETTE is set to team up with her older brother RICHMOND for the first time in 30 years on hit new US TV drama MEDIUM, and she hopes the role will encourage other members of her family to join her in the series.

Richmond, who directed his sister in her first film role, JAMES LONG, when she was just seven, will play a man who intrigues Arquette's psychic crime solver ALLISON DuBOIS in an upcoming show.

Patricia tried to help Richmond land a role as her brother last year (05), but the 42-year-old actor/director was deemed too old.

Now Arquette hopes she can persuade brother DAVID and sister-in-law COURTENEY COX to join her on the show: "The best actors I know are in my family."
